Is Amsterdam Hop on Hop-off bus worth it?

Buses and boats are well maintained and clean. This is a great way to see parts of Amsterdam you might not see if you walked everywhere, we got a joint ticket with the bus so we saw everything well worth giving it a try. We had the 48 hr ticket for bus and boat and used it all the time.



In 2026, the Amsterdam Hop-on Hop-off bus is generally only worth it for a very specific type of traveler: those with limited mobility or those only in the city for a few hours. Because Amsterdam’s historic center is a maze of narrow streets and canals, the large buses are often forced to stay on the perimeter "ring" roads, meaning you still have to walk quite a bit to reach the actual attractions like the Anne Frank House or Dam Square. A much better "worth it" alternative is the Hop-on Hop-off Canal Cruise. These boats move through the actual heart of the city, offer a more scenic experience, and drop you off much closer to the main museums. Amsterdam is incredibly walkable and has one of the world's best tram systems; most tourists find that a "GVB Day Pass" for the trams and a pair of comfortable walking shoes provide much more flexibility and value than the bus-based tour.

The cheapest way to travel around Amsterdam is walking but if you need to get somewhere fast, the use of an OV chip card is the answer. Being used on trams, buses and metros, the OV chip card (OV-chipkaart) is the easiest way to pay for all your travel about town.

The 1-hour ticket and 24-hour ticket are available in the tram and bus, or from Ticket Vending Machines ? at all metro stations. All other travel cards - like multi-day tickets, the child ticket, and OV-chipkaart - can only be purchased at: GVB Service Points ? GVB Tickets & Info ?
